S.E.M. has completed Western University’s Indigenous Learning Center, where they gave the old library a much-needed face lift. This architecturally driven project contains new offices, kitchens, and bathrooms with lots of nature inspired finishes, curved walls, and glass. The building also has a new, high efficiency heating and cooling system, as well as LED lighting. In addition to the interior upgrades, S.E.M. also constructed an exterior, sunken, circular classroom complete with a fire pit, arbor, seating, lighting and landscaping.
